Karsahia

Karsahia is a village located in Dhaka subdivision of Purba Champaran district in Bihar, India. It is situated 9km away from sub-district headquarter Dhaka (tehsildar office) and 40km away from district headquarter Motihari. As per 2009 stats, Karsahiya is the gram panchayat of Karsahia village.

About Karsahia

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Karsahia is 217809. The village spans a total geographical area of 917 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 845418. Dhaka is nearest town to Karsahia village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 9km away.

Population of Karsahia

Below is a concise population overview of Karsahia as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 9,453 4,987 4,466
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 1,978 1,019 959
Scheduled Castes (SC) 1,002 525 477
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 7 4 3
Literate Population 3,910 2,380 1,530
Illiterate Population 5,543 2,607 2,936

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Karsahia village:

  • The total population of Karsahia village is around 9,453, including approximately 4,987 males and 4,466 females, with a sex ratio of 895 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 1,978 children aged 0–6 years in Karsahia village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Karsahia village has 1,002 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 7 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
  • The literacy rate of Karsahia village is about 41.36%, with male literacy at 47.72% and female literacy at 34.26%.
  • There are around 1,919 households in Karsahia village.

Connectivity of Karsahia

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Karsahia. As per the 2011 stats, Karsahia had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within village
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 5 - 10 km distance
